Lot Nr.573

A German hunting/sporting crossbow

circa 1720
Heavy iron prod with cord anchor. Original finery in various colours, damaged in places. Original woven bowstring. Slightly bellied walnut tiller with an age crack in the region of the prod anchor. Replacement brass bolt guide, iron nut. Original engraved brass bolt retainer. Folding iron peep sight. Double set trigger. Engraved brass trigger guard. Finely engraved bone inlays, some inlays are good replacements. A wind rose inlaid in bone and horn on the cheek. Dark horn butt plate. Length 74 cm.

Condition: II- Limit: 2200 EURO
